[llvm] [AArch64][GISel] Add fp128 and i128 sitofp/uitofp handling (PR #97691)

via llvm-commits llvm-commits at lists.llvm.org
Thu Jul 4 01:16:50 PDT 2024


https://github.com/Him188 created https://github.com/llvm/llvm-project/pull/97691

Legalize sitofp/uitofp involving fp128/i128 types into a libcall. 
Vector with i128/fp128 types are scalarized.
